Typical sections in a Project Communication Plan include: Communication Items: Lists the key pieces of communication in the project, including their purpose and frequency; these should be addressed as any other configuration item in the project, subject to version control where applicable. A brand communications plan is a tool that companies use to build strong brand positioning. The plan can also help companies to identify and develop a succinct brand story. As a school administrator, communication use-cases range ...Pinpoint your target audience. Identifying your target audience before writing your communications strategy is crucial because you need to understand who the plan is for. If you're writing a crisis communications plan, you'll write it for stakeholders like the CEO or a PR representative to speak on behalf of the company. The purpose of this conceptual article is to explore what agility means for communication planning. Agility is focused on adaptation to change. A review of current communication planning models shows that most models are focused on long-term detailed planning with little room to fully adapt to change. It is one of the processes that invokes dreams people have sometimes held throughout their life and represents a one-time chance for many peopl... nike flip flops womens memory foamsfgiants score Aug 16, 2023 · A corporate communications plan is the framework for how a business shares messages internally and externally. You can think of it as the roadmap for how a company communicates with their stakeholders, employees, customers, the media, and regulators.
